文本编辑器功能比较:哪个文本编辑器最适合程序员

时间:2025-12-07 分类:电脑软件

文本编辑器作为程序员日常工作的基础工具,其功能的强大与否直接影响到了开发效率与代码质量。随着技术的不断进步,市场上出现了多种文本编辑器,各自具备不同的特点和优势。在选择适合自己的文本编辑器时,程序员往往会面临很多考虑因素,例如功能需求、使用习惯、扩展性以及性能等。

文本编辑器功能比较:哪个文本编辑器最适合程序员

当前市场上备受欢迎的文本编辑器有 Visual Studio Code(VS Code)、Sublime Text、Atom 和 Notepad++。这些工具各有千秋,需要根据具体项目和个人需求进行评估。

Visual Studio Code 是许多开发者心目中的最佳选择。其丰富的插件生态系统使其能够支持多种编程语言,极大增强了开发者的工作效率。内置的调试工具也为编程提供了便利,尤其对于复杂的项目,调试功能显得尤为重要。VS Code 的实时协作功能和强大的版本控制支持,令团队开发过程更为高效、有序。

对于追求速度的开发者而言,Sublime Text 提供了令人满意的性能和响应速度。其简洁的界面设计与灵活的自定义功能,使得用户能够快速上手并进行高效编码。Sublime Text 支持强大的交叉平台,方便在不同操作系统之间无缝切换。

而 Atom 则因其开源特性受到不少开发者的青睐。用户可以根据自身需求,轻松调节和扩展功能。尽管 Atom 在性能上有所损失,但其开发者社区活跃,诸多插件持续更新,有助于提升用户体验。

Notepad++ 是一款轻量级的文本编辑器,适合于快速编写和查看代码。虽然功能相对简单,但由于其启动速度快和占用内存少等优点,仍然是很多开发者的必备工具,尤其是在处理小型脚本和日志文件时。

在选择合适的文本编辑器时,需根据个人工作流以及项目要求作出决定。可以通过实际使用对比不同工具的界面操作、插件支持、性能等来找到最契合自己的编辑器。

常见问题解答(FAQ)

1. 为什么选择 VS Code 而不是其他工具?

VS Code 由于其强大的功能和丰富的插件生态,适合各种程序开发与调试需求,是许多开发者的首选。

2. Sublime Text 性能如何?

Sublime Text 在处理大型文件和代码时表现优异,响应速度快,适合需要处理高效工作的开发者。

3. Atom 是否适合企业级开发?

虽然 Atom 是一款开源工具,但在大型企业级开发中,性能可能会受限制,因此需要根据团队需求具体评估。

4. Notepad++ 是否有缺点?

Notepad++ 的功能相对简单,适合基础需求的编程,但不适合复杂的项目开发。

5. 如何选择最适合自己的文本编辑器?

可以先试用几款不同的文本编辑器,根据个人工作习惯和项目需求来做出选择。